This work comprises a theoretical and bibliographical research that aims to investigate suicide as a singular and complex phenomenon that nonetheless is built from the material basis of history. To do so, the main objectives of this study are to introduce the historical changes in the meaning of suicide, to present the theoretical propositions of the phenomenon and its transformations, and to analyze the phenomenon of suicide from the epistemological categories of dialectical historical materialism, especially in the works of Vigotski, Leontiev and Luria, as well as other authors that collaborated with the development of this line of thinking in psychology. The research was based on the general bibliography available about the subject, focusing on the social history of Suicide and the theoretical propositions to interpret and analyze the data. The investigation allows the statement that suicide is an exclusively human action, closely related to the activity of the individual and with their affective-volitive bases, as well as with their needs and their knowledge about them. From the results of this study suicide can be portrayed as a phenomenon that is built from the historical and social relationships established by individuals along their existence, considering the objectivation and material and symbolic appropriation of the knowledge and experience of preceding generations
